Summary

The technique of radical treatment of tuberculosis of the spine at various levels is described. Eighty cases out of 158 of spinal caries underwent radical surgery over a period of 7 years. Caseous pus, sequestra, granulation tissue and discs were excised. Rib grafts were used in the dorsal spine and iliac strut grafts in the cervical and lumbar spine, through a direct anterior approach. Sound bony fusion was achieved in 90% of cases. The procedure is technically difficult but recovery is fast and the majority were fit to resume work within 6 months.
